Once in Agrigento, travelers are free to explore the Valley of the Temples independently. This archaeological site features well-preserved ancient Greek temples that still stand remarkably intact. Expect about 3 hours at this UNESCO World Heritage site, offering plenty of opportunity for photography and sightseeing.
Note that admission tickets are not included, so visitors should plan accordingly. The site’s open layout makes it suitable for those with moderate mobility, but no specific accessibility details are provided.

In the afternoon, the tour takes you to Scala dei Turchi, an impressive marl rock formation famous for its white, layered cliffs that resemble a staircase. The admission is included, making this a seamless visit. The striking natural white cliffs are a perfect backdrop for photos, and the area offers a sandy coastline.
Here, you can enjoy around 2 hours of free time to take photos, stroll along the beach, or even dip into the crystal-clear waters. The tour’s timing allows for a relaxed experience, whether you prefer sunbathing, swimming, or perhaps having lunch at a seaside restaurant.
